This area contains Application Portfolio Management (APM) information related to affected applications (if applicable). It is used to highlight the current status of applications plus the short term and long term disposition as follows:
1. Sustain - To leave as is and maintain.
2. Decommission - To retire (sunset) application.
3. Remediate - To improve code quality, developer productivity and overall reliability of application.
4. Re-Platform - To port an application from one technical platform to another by reusing (partially or fully) the code asset in the target platform.
5. Replace - Removing the existing application by decommissioning it and replacing it with another solution
6. Consolidate - Replace an application with another existing application capable of scaling.
7. Enhance/Expand - Reuse and extend functionality via development or additional software components/modules.
In the APM context, an application is designated as Strategic, Core Delivery, or Supporting based on the top level capability within the Departmental Business Capability Model (DBCM) that it supports. It is deemed mission critical through the Business Impact Analysis (BIA) process according to TBS criteria.
